Kolkata: Praying Goddess Durga for formation of a new government, which will reestablish ‘Sonar Bangla’ following 2026 assembly polls, Union Home Minister Amit Shah on Friday inaugurated a Durga Puja pandal at Santosh Mitra Square, which has been designed on the theme of "Operation Sindoor", following Pahalgam terror attack and paying tribute to the Indian Army.

Shah, after inaugurating the “Operation Sindoor” themed Durga puja and offering prayers to Goddess Durga, said, “I have prayed to Goddess Durga for formation of a new government in West Bengal after coming assembly elections, which will restore the state’s lost glory, making it ‘Sonar Bangla’. He expressed hope that Bengal’s world-renowned poet Rabindra Nath Tagore’s dream about Bengal would come true.

“I hope Durga Puja festivities take us to new heights and through Bengal’s growth and development, we achieve Prime Minister Narendra Modi’s dream of ‘Vikshit Bharat’. I pray that Bengal moves towards the path of development and prosperity,” Shah said.


The Santosh Mitra Square Durga Puja is set to unravel a high-voltage "Operation Sindoor" theme with an AI-based visual show of the recent terror attack at Kashmir’s Pahalgam. It is one of the biggest Puja pandals of Kolkata and the puja is organized by BJP councillor Sajal Ghosh.

“More than ten people died in the rain. I express condolences for all those families, who lost family members, on behalf of all BJP workers,” Shah said.

Paying homage to Iswar Chandra Vidyasagar’s birth anniversary, Shah said, “Today is Vidyasagar's birth anniversary. He was a great Bengali reformer who had dedicated his entire life for Bengali language and education. He had played a major role for Bengali language and women's education.”

Meanwhile, Trinamool Congress National General Secretary Abhishek Banerjee, “They used to say that we don't allow Durga Puja In Bengal and now they are coming here and inaugurating puja pandals.”

“They should learn from Bengal. Durga Puja and Kanyashree have received UN recognition. They want to keep Bengal deprived of everything,” Banerjee added.

When Shah is talking about Sonar Bangla, Banerjee told the media persons that they should ask Amit Shah, when will he release our funds worth Rs 2 lakh crore that he owes to us! “Shah talks about Sonar Bangla, but did they make ‘Sonar Bihar’? Were they able to make ‘Sonar Gujarat, Maharashtra, or UP’? They are using our funds in all these BJP-ruled states. If we get 300 MM rainfall in 4 hours, what can be done? But look at the situation now. If Kolkata is waterlogged, how is Amit Shah going from one place to another here?” Banerjee said.
